IPOL (poliovirus type 1 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ated), poliovirus type 2 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ated), and poliovirus United States - English - NLM (National Library of Medicine)

ipol (poliovirus type 1 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ated), poliovirus type 2 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ated), and poliovirus

sanofi pasteur inc. - poliovirus type 1 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ated) (unii: 0lvy784c09) (poliovirus type 1 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ated) - unii:0lvy784c09), poliovirus type 2 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ated) (unii: 23je9kdf4r) (poliovirus type 2 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ated) - unii:23je9kdf4r), poliovirus type 3 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ated) (unii: 459rom8m9m) (poliovirus type 3 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ated) - unii:459rom8m9m) - poliovirus type 1 antigen (formaldehyde inactivated) 40 [d'ag'u] in 0.5 ml - ipol vaccine is indicated for active immunization of infants (as young as 6 weeks of age), children, and adults for the prevention of poliomyelitis caused by poliovirus types 1, 2, and 3. (28) it is recommended that all infants (as young as 6 weeks of age), unimmunized children, and adolescents not previously immunized be vaccinated routinely against paralytic poliomyelitis. (29) following the eradication of poliomyelitis caused by wild poliovirus from the western hemisphere (including north and south america) (30), an ipv-only schedule was recommended to eliminate vapp. (7) all children should receive four doses of ipv at ages 2, 4, 6 to 18 months, and 4 to 6 years. opv is no longer available in the us and is not recommended for routine immunization.
